>>>> Introduce the device tree, DT bindings, and driver modifications required
>>>> to bring up the PURWA-IOT-EVK evaluation board.
>>>>
>>>> Purwa and Hamoa are IoT variants of x1p42100 and x1e80100, both based on
>>>> the IQ-X SoC series. Consequently, the two common files in this series are
>>>> prefixed with 'iq-x-iot' to reflect this relationship.
>>>>
>>>> PURWA-IOT-EVK shares almost the same hardware design with HAMOA-IOT-EVK,
>>>> except for differences in the BOM. As a result, most of the DTS can be
>>>> shared between them.
>>>>
>>>> The changes focus on two key hardware components: the PURWA-IOT-SOM and
>>>> the PURWA-IOT-EVK carrier board.
>>>>
>>>> Hardware delta between Hamoa and Purwa:
>>>> - Display: Purwa’s display uses a different number of clocks, and its
>>>> frequency differs from Hamoa.
>>>> - GPU: Purwa requires a separate firmware compared to Hamoa.
